Ticket KSD-4417: Turnstile counter at Bramleigh Arena gate 6 double-counts on rapid re-entry. Firmware debounce window too short; counts drift ~2% over a full event. Fix in the Gatekeep 3.2 patch, verified on the staging rig. Needs inclusion in Friday's cut — no other gates affected. The candidate build for sign-off is referenced below.

session token of kahog-bahif = htk9_f63daec35

Handover — connection pooling (Quillbase)

For the incoming contractor: Quillbase apps use the Ferrovane pooler, not direct Postgres connections. Pool size is 20 per service; don't raise it without checking replica lag. Idle timeout 300s. The order-sync service leaks connections under retry storms — restart the pooler, not the app. Config lives in the Marwick vault, which prompts for the recovery passphrase noted below.

strongbox words: druath-quenael

## Break-Glass: PixHoard Image Cache

New folks: if the PixHoard image cache leaks memory and OOMs the Renner nodes, don't wait for approvals. Restart via the break-glass account, file an incident, and notify the cache owner. Access is audited. The break-glass account unlocks with the recovery passphrase below.

recovery phrase for kagaf-yajof: fraax-quenwyn-lamion

Ticket: Slimmed image breaks runtime on Pellarc build agents.

Repro steps:
1. Build the hollowed image with the strip-layers profile enabled.
2. Push to the staging registry and deploy to the canary pool.
3. Container exits with a missing shared-library error within ten seconds.

Expected: parity with the full image. Actual: crash loop. Suspect the trim step removes the resolver libs. To pull the failing image from the staging registry, authenticate with the token below.

session JWT of tawip-kajog = eyJhbGciOiJIUzI1NiIsInR5cCI6IkpXVCJ9.eyJzdWIiOiI2dKYGGIn0.afsnASii